谷歌浏览器的网页开发者工具指南
在现代网页开发中,谷歌浏览器(Google Chrome)凭借其强大的网页开发者工具(DevTools)成为了开发者的首选浏览器之一。这些工具不仅能够提高开发效率,还能帮助开发者实时调试和优化网站。本文将为您详细介绍谷歌浏览器的网页开发者工具,包括其基本功能和使用技巧。
### 什么是开发者工具?
开发者工具是内置于谷歌浏览器中的一组工具,专为网页开发和调试而设计。通过这些工具,开发者可以检查HTML和CSS、调试JavaScript、分析性能、以及进行网络请求监测等。
### 如何打开开发者工具
打开谷歌浏览器的开发者工具非常简单,只需以下几种方法:
1. 右键点击网页,然后选择“检查”或“检查元素”。
2. 使用快捷键:Windows和Linux用户可以按`Ctrl+Shift+I`,Mac用户则按`Cmd+Option+I`。
3. 从浏览器菜单中选择“更多工具”,然后点击“开发者工具”。
### 主要功能介绍
#### 1. 元素面板
元素面板允许您查看和编辑网页的DOM和样式。在这里,您可以实时修改HTML元素,调整CSS属性,从而观察改变对网页呈现的即时影响。这对于设计和调试布局尤其重要。
#### 2. 控制台
控制台是开发者与浏览器进行互动的重要工具。它可以显示错误消息、执行JavaScript代码以及调试脚本。通过控制台,您可以进行快速测试并输出调试信息,有助于查找代码中的问题。
#### 3. 源代码面板
源代码面板提供了对网页所有资源(如JavaScript文件和CSS文件)的查看和调试功能。您可以设置断点,逐行执行代码,观察变量值的变化,对调试复杂应用十分有帮助。
#### 4. 网络面板
网络面板可以监测网页的网络请求,包括所有的文件下载、AJAX请求和其他网络活动。您可以查看每个请求的响应时间、状态码、请求负载等信息,从而识别性能瓶颈,优化加载速度。
#### 5. 性能面板
性能面板用于分析网页的性能瓶颈。通过记录和分析网页在加载和运行时的表现,您可以查看帧率、内存使用情况以及其他关键指标。这有助于您识别出影响用户体验的问题。
#### 6. 应用面板
应用面板用于查看和管理您的网页应用存储的所有信息,如Cookies、Local Storage、Session Storage和IndexedDB。通过这个面板,您可以轻松查看和编辑存储的数据,助力调试。
### 使用技巧
- **移动设备模拟**:在开发者工具中,您可以通过点击设备的图标切换到设备模式,模拟不同的屏幕尺寸和分辨率。这对于响应式设计的测试至关重要。
- **快捷键**:熟练掌握一些常用快捷键可以大幅提升开发效率。例如,使用`Ctrl + R`可以刷新该页面而不清除缓存,`F8`可以继续脚本执行等。
- **实时编辑和查看**:在元素面板中,您可以直接编辑HTML和CSS,实时查看其在页面上的效果,这使得调整设计变得简单快捷。
### 总结
谷歌浏览器的网页开发者工具为开发者提供了一整套强大的工具来调试和优化网页应用。通过理解和掌握这些工具,您可以更高效地开发、测试和改进您的网站。无论您是初学者还是经验丰富的开发者,熟练运用开发者工具都将为您的工作带来极大的便利。希望本文能帮助您更好地使用这些工具,提升您的开发体验。